The Aberdeen Town and County Banking Company issue Drafts on the
London Joint-stock Bank, London ; Manchester and Liverpool District Bank,
Manchester and Branches ; Yorkshire Banking Company, Leeds and Branches j
Town and District Bank, Birmingham; Union Bank, Sheffield; Royal Bank of
Scotland, Edinburgh, and Branches ; Caledonian Bank, Inverness and Branches ;
Central Bank of Scotland, Perth, and Branches ; and on the Branches of the
North of Scotland Bank ; Provincial Bank of Ireland, Dublin, and Branches ;
Bank of Montreal (Canada) and Branches ; and on New York and United States.

Description | Around 700 Scottish directories published annually by the Post Office or private publishers between 1773 and 1911. Most of Scotland covered, with a focus on Edinburgh, Glasgow, Dundee and Aberdeen. Most volumes include a general directory (A-Z by surname), street directory (A-Z by street) and trade directory (A-Z by trade). |
